    Quote Originally Posted by Student of the iPhone View Post
    I have TZones in my plan already. Now i need to know how to get it working on my iPhone 4.
    Set your APN in Setting >> General >> Network >> Cellular Data Network >> Cellular Data: APN: internet2.voicestream.com
    Leave Username & Password blank.

    All the t-mobile APNs are here: http://wiki.howardforums.com/index.php/T-Mobile_APNs

    If you have true t-zones, then the proper APN is wap.voicestream.com

    However, the website says this "T-Mobile also employs port restrictions to limit internet access on devices such as smartphones" with respect to t-zones.
